Watts Gallery: Saving the Collection with Text & Web Giving

How Watts Gallery raised £10,672 through a 100-mile Physical Energy Challenge from London to the Isle of Wight, with over 70% of donations coming through DONATE™ and an average gift of £63.

Watts Gallery – Artists' Village in Guildford celebrates the life of Victorian artist GF Watts. The organisation houses a collection of over 7,000 artworks requiring £21,000 annually for conservation and care.

The Campaign

During September 26–27, 2015, staff, trustees, and supporters completed the Physical Energy Challenge, covering 100 miles from London to the Isle of Wight. This journey drew inspiration from one of Watts's masterpieces and aimed to fund collection conservation efforts.

A ten-person fundraising team leveraged the DONATE™ platform through multiple channels: website links, social media, email campaigns, on-site notices, and visitor flyers. Team members encouraged donations via text code and shortened URL, with support from the local mayor and press coverage.

The Result

Total raised: £10,672

  • Over 70% of donations came through DONATE™
  • 180+ total donations received
  • Average donation: £35 (£63 excluding £5 text gifts)
  • 5.5 times the 2014 donor count

"Each of the challenge participants used the platform to raise funds from their network. The combination of text giving and sponsorship provided all we needed."
